ATU’s Educational Technology Student Association honored at the 18th International Harekat Festival

The Educational Technology Student Scientific Association of Allameh Tabataba’i University (ATU) has achieved a distinguished position in the Education-Focused Competition Category at the 18th International Harekat Festival. The closing ceremony and award presentation for top scientific associations were held in the presence of Dr Hossein Simaee Sarraf, the Minister of Science, Research, and Technology.

ATU Students Achieve Multiple Honors at The Hague International Law Competition

The student team from Allameh Tabataba'i University (ATU) demonstrated exceptional skill on the international stage, securing several prestigious awards at a recent competition held by The Hague Academy of International Law. The team, which served as the sole representative from Iran, achieved notable success in the challenging event held in The Hague in May 2025.

ATU Moot team shines in international round of the 2025 Philip Jessup Competitions

Having won the national round of the Philip C. Jessup International Law Moot Court Competition (simulating International Court of Justice proceedings), the Allameh Tabataba'i University (ATU) team, as Iran's representative, traveled to Washington during Nowruz 1404 (March 2025) to compete against over 150 top universities participating in the event.

Allameh Tabataba'i University Among the Top BRICS Universities of 2024

According to the BRICS 2024 rankings, Allameh Tabataba'i University (ATU) has been recognised among the top universities in BRICS member countries. The university achieved an h-index score of 79 and a Citation score of 52, placing it in the 501–600 range among BRICS universities, ranking after the University of Isfahan and before K. N. Toosi University of Technology.

ATU ranked 1500+ in Times 2025 Rankings

Allameh Tabataba'i University (ATU) has made significant strides in international rankings, securing a place among the world's top universities in the Times Higher Education (THE) World University Rankings (WUR) 2025. This year, ATU was ranked 1501+ in THE WUR's global rankings.

ATU student receives National Student of the Year Award

At the 31st National Student of the Year Festival, co-organised by the Ministry of Science, Research and Technology and the Ministry of Health, Treatment and Medical Education, a bachelor's degree student in Education was awarded the National Student of the Year prize for the 2023-2024 academic year.

Eighteen ATU journals achieve A Rank from the MSRT

According to the latest assessment by the Iranian Ministry of Science, Research and Technology (MSRT) on Iranian journals' performance in 2022, 18 scholarly journals published by Allameh Tabataba'i University Press have achieved the A Rank.
